步驟一,安裝apache2
sudo apt-get install apache2
安裝完成。
執行如下命令重啟下:
sudo /etc/init.d/apache2 restart
在瀏覽器裡輸入http://localhost或者是如果看到了it works!,那就說明apache就成功的安裝了,apache的預設安裝,會在/var下建立乙個名為www的目錄,這個就是web目錄了,所有要能過瀏覽器訪問的web檔案都要放到這個目錄裡。
步驟二 ,安裝php:
sudo apt-get install libapache2-mod-php5 php5
此外,建議安裝擴充套件php5-gd php5-mysql,安裝方式同上.
安裝完後,我們要重新啟動apache,讓它載入php模組:
sudo /etc/init.d/apache2 restart
接下來,我們就在web目錄下面新建乙個test.php檔案來測試php是否能正常的執行,命令:
sudo gedit /var/www/test.php
然後輸入:
<?php echo "hello,world!!"?>
接著儲存檔案,在瀏覽器裡輸入如果在網頁中顯示hello,world!!,那就說明php已經正常執行了。
步驟三,安裝mysql資料庫:
sudo apt-get install mysql-server mysql-client
步驟四,安裝phpmyadmin-mysql資料庫管理
sudo apt-get install phpmyadmin
phpmyadmin設定:
在安裝過程中會要求選擇web server:apache2或lighttpd,使用空格鍵選定apache2,按tab鍵然後確定。然後會要求輸入設定的mysql資料庫密碼連線密碼password of the database』s administrative user。
然後將phpmyadmin與apache2建立連線,以我的為例:www目錄在/var/www,phpmyadmin在/usr/share /phpmyadmin目錄,所以就用命令:
sudo ln -s /usr/share/phpmyadmin /var/www
建立鏈結。
以上almp的基本元件就安裝完畢了,下面我們再來看一些其他的設定:
步驟五,設定ubuntu檔案執行讀寫許可權
lamp組建安裝好之後,php網路伺服器根目錄預設設定是在:/var/www。由於linux系統的安全性原則,改目錄下的檔案讀寫許可權是只允許root使用者操作的,所以我們不能在www資料夾中新建php檔案,也不能修改和刪除,必須要先修改/var/www目錄的讀寫許可權。在介面管理器中通過右鍵屬性不能修改檔案許可權,得執行root終端命令:
sudo chmod 777 /var/www
。然後就可以寫入html或php檔案了。777是linux中的最高許可權,表示可讀,可寫,可執行。
LAMP安裝教程
lamp環境系統需求 lamp安裝及應用步驟 a 新增站點 sh vhost.sh i youripaddres b 管理資料庫 youripaddress phpmyadmin eg 107.84.212.32 phpmyadmin username root password i don t k...
linux 快速安裝LAMP教程
最近學習linux,安裝lamp遇到一些問題,記錄下來分享一下 linux apache mysql php perl together commonly known as lamp server.參考blog 一 安裝apache 二 安裝mysql 如遇問題,參考 yum install mys...
原始碼LAMP安裝教程
本教程針對剛進入linux世界的新手,以及centos初學者。如有大佬,請無視本教程。顏色表示 警告指令 1.lamp環境簡介 lamp是一種web網路應用和開發環境,是linux,apache,mysql,php perl 的縮寫,每乙個字母代表了乙個元件,每個元件就其本身而言都是功能非常強大的元...